Ta-Da! Happy Binary Day!!! (11-11-11)

What better way to compliment an important holiday than something that brings people together (remember, it's Remembrance Day:))... The EZ-Robot Complete Kit is now available!

Following the overwhelming response from the Real Wall-E Video, I found myself in a challenging position. With so many questions and feedback, it is evident that everyone wants to impress their friends and family with a home-built robot. Providing the community with the EZ-B Robot Controller alone was not enough. A kit was required which provides the hardware, software and educational tutorials for everyone to build an impressive voice controlled, color/facial/motion tracking, self-navigating robot over a weekend! The EZ-Robot Project has the passion to fulfill those requirements...

The solution? The Complete Robot Kit!.

I have been ordering and testing parts; I have ordered and tested more servos than one man ever should! I've sent countless emails and had language barrier phone conversations at 4 am to locate oversea suppliers. And most of all, I've found the most robust camera for robotics. And after all that...

I did it: Click To Purchase The EZ-Robot Complete Kit

[feature=Introducing the EZ-Robot Complete Kit:] 1 x EZ-B v3 Bluetooth Robot Controller, Software & Examples 1 x HC-SR04 Ultrasonic Distance Sensor 4 x Standard Servos 2 x Modified Continuous Rotation Servos 1 x EZ-Robot Wireless Camera 1 x Battery Pack (6 x AA 9 volts) 1 x Power Adapter for alternate power supply 2 x Packages of various servo attachments 1 x Awesome... For taking part in the robot revolution [/feature]

Everything you need to start building robots right away!

I considered selling the software separate. Most robot control software goes for around 100usd. But then you need to buy hardware for another $100usd. Although the only hardware you would consider getting is the EZ-B, right?:) So now that would cost you $200 instead of $130:) - unless you are going to write your own control software.

If you're looking to spend less, then consider using Arduino. You can buy an Arduino board with included bluetooth for $149 but doesn't come with control software:Click

Oh wait, $149 Arduino BT is more than the ez-b AND it doesn't have control software? Hmmmmmm!! Well then...

I can tell you this - The price won't be going down anytime soon:) As the software becomes more advanced with more features, then it is worth a lot more. For a product like this, it is best to get in early.

We price according to development cost. For example, the original price was $79 when we launched beginning of 2011. Back then, we only had an SDK. Then I build ARC and the cost went to $99. Then the cost went to $129 because there was another player who wanted a cut of my hard work. We removed that player and I brought the cost back down to $99. On this batch we reviewed our sales VS development cost + hardware cost to predict the future income. Income is required to keep EZ-Robot + Staff. The new price was determined based on those values. Since May of 2011, over 100 new features have been added to ARC.

Because the EZ-Robot product doesn't follow the usual product life story, we are a bit different. For example, you purchase the product now and you continuely get updates with new features. In a year, the new features makes the product worth more - because it constantly grows. If you buy now, you've made an investment for your future.

In fact, you will be able to sell your EZ-B for more money in a year than you paid now. That's an investment also:)

Every new feature takes hours of software development time. That costs money - We pay shippers/assemblers/customer service/programmers/web developers/etc.. If we all stopped right now and didn't make any new enhancements to the software, the price would not move - Neither would the features.
